Boeing updates the aircraft model – which is stopped by a number of countries

the Aircraft manufacturer explains that in the several months ago a Lion Air plane crashed in Indonesia in October last year – has worked with an improvement of the software, but does not mention Sunday's crash in Ethiopia as a reason to update.

cooperation with the Federal Aviation Administration (U.S. aviation authority) developed and planned the certification of mjukvaruförbättring that will be installed in the 737 MAX fleet during the next few weeks.”, writes the company in a statement according to CNN.

Boeing has also sent a technical team to the scene to assist the investigators.

There are around 350 planes of type Boeing 737 Max 8 in operation throughout the world operated by 54 different companies, writes CNN. Here is the full list.

announced several countries and airlines that, until further notice, allows its plan of the model may be left on the ground. In addition to Australia have airlines in the following countries stopped the traffic of Boeing 737 Max 8:

Ethiopia, China, south Korea, Indonesia, Mexico, the Cayman islands, south Africa, Argentina and Singapore.
